Abstract

The utility model discloses fresh bamboo draining and distilling equipment, which comprises a dry distillation tank, a condenser, a pipeline filter, a cooler, a control cabinet and a storage tank, wherein the dry distillation tank is of a horizontal structure, an electric heating sleeve is arranged on a tank body of the dry distillation tank, a track is arranged in the dry distillation tank, a tank cover is arranged on one side of the dry distillation tank, a fan assembly is arranged on the other side of the dry distillation tank, a distilling outlet, a fixed supporting leg and a lifting supporting leg are arranged at the bottom of the dry distillation tank, the distilling outlet is connected with an inlet of the cooler through a valve b, the outlet of the cooler is divided into two paths, one path is communicated with the atmosphere after passing through a valve e, and the other path is connected with the storage tank after passing through a valve d; the top of the carbonization tank is provided with a steam inlet and an exhaust port, the exhaust port is connected with the inlet of the condenser after passing through the pressure release valve, the outlet of the condenser is divided into two paths, one path is communicated with the atmosphere after passing through the valve c, and the other path is connected with the inlet of the cooler after passing through the valve a and the pipeline filter. The dry distillation product has the advantages of high content of pharmacodynamic characteristic components, high total yield, energy conservation, environmental protection and low investment cost, and is suitable for large-scale industrial production.

Background
The succus Bambusae is yellowish clear liquid juice of bamboo stalk which flows out after being baked with fire. It is also called "Sheng Ji Zhi Sheng also" by Ben Cao Jing Ji Zhi (materia Medica of the present utility model). Nineteen classical works on the herb property, meridian tropism and clinical application of the herb are well documented. The traditional dry distillation method of bamboo juice recorded in Ben Cao gang mu is mainly divided into two types: a firing method and a carbonization method. At present, thirteen compound Chinese patent medicines containing bamboo juice are widely used for respiratory diseases.
The equipment for extracting the fresh bamboo juice by the water boiling method is generally a multifunctional extraction tank, so that industrial production can be formed. However, the fresh bamboo juice produced by the water boiling method has low content of limited components, is easy to mold and deteriorate, the product quality can not meet the requirements of baking and dry distillation, and the process method is completely inconsistent with the requirements of the traditional fresh bamboo draining and distilling process. The traditional fire-baking method is in accordance with the traditional dry distillation method of fresh bamboo juice in technology, but the method has the disadvantages of serious bamboo material waste, low yield, low efficiency, environmental pollution and the like, and is difficult to realize high-efficiency industrial production.
In the prior art, a carbonization device is also used for extracting fresh bamboo juice, for example, the publication number is CN115634469A, and the name is: the utility model provides a negative pressure dry distillation box and extraction method of fresh bamboo juice is drawed to negative pressure, includes the dry distillation box body, negative pressure fan and vapor generator, and the dry distillation box body outer wall is equipped with the heat preservation, and negative pressure fan and vapor generator set up outside the dry distillation box body, and dry distillation box body bottom is equipped with electric heating pipe 102, and dry distillation box body top is equipped with the air nozzle, and vapor generator communicates the air nozzle through first connecting pipe, and negative pressure fan communicates the dry distillation box body through the second connecting pipe. By adopting the structure, steam is introduced in the carbonization stage, and the water molecules in the bamboo chips or organic components in the vascular bundles are steamed out under the action of high temperature by utilizing the humidity difference principle; when the temperature in the tank is further increased to reach the carbonization temperature, the negative pressure fan is started to pump the interior of the carbonization tank to negative pressure, so that the carbonization of fresh bamboo juice can be accelerated in a negative pressure vacuum environment, the yield is improved, the resource consumption is low, and the production cost is further reduced. However, the heating assembly of the dry distillation tank is only arranged at the bottom of the device, and bamboo chips are easy to cause uneven heating in the dry distillation tank, so that important active ingredients in bamboo cannot be fully extracted, and the bamboo is heated unevenly, so that the quality uniformity of dry distillation liquid is poor.

The utility model takes the quality of traditional baking and dry distillation as a reference, improves the uniformity of the quality of the dry distillation liquid and the sufficiency of extraction while increasing the productivity, adopts 2000L type dry distillation equipment corresponding to the utility model to produce the same products as the traditional baking method, can produce 50kg per day by the traditional baking line, can produce 200kg per day by the dry distillation equipment, has the transit waiting time of less than 10 minutes in continuous operation, reduces the number of personnel to below 2, and improves the production efficiency by 300 percent.
Example 1: referring to fig. 1, the fresh bamboo draining and distilling device of the present utility model comprises a dry distillation tank 1, a condenser 2, a pipeline filter 4, a cooler 7, a control cabinet 9 and a storage tank 11, wherein the dry distillation tank 1 is of a horizontal structure, an electric heating jacket is wrapped on the tank body of the dry distillation tank 1, a track 113 for carrying a carrier 114 is arranged at the inner bottom of the dry distillation tank 1, the carrier 114 can be used for loading bamboo, a tank cover is arranged at one side of the dry distillation tank 1, the carrier 114 can be conveniently moved in and out by opening the tank cover, a fan assembly 108 is arranged at the other side of the dry distillation tank 1, the fan assembly 108 comprises a motor and fan blades, wherein the fan blades are arranged in the dry distillation tank 1, the motor is arranged outside the dry distillation tank 1, and the fan is started to enable medium inside the dry distillation tank to circulate, thereby being helpful for uniform heating of bamboo;
the bottom of the carbonization tank 1 is provided with a distillation outlet 110 and fixed supporting feet on one side close to the fan assembly 108, and a lifting supporting foot 112 is arranged on one side close to the tank cover of the bottom of the carbonization tank 1, namely, the inclination angle of the carbonization tank 1 can be adjusted as required, so that the tank body can be kept horizontal when materials enter and exit, and when carbonization works, a certain inclination is kept, so that carbonization liquid can conveniently flow out of the tank body, and the inside is prevented from being heated for a long time, thereby improving carbonization efficiency and quality;
the distillation outlet 110 is connected with the inlet of a cooler 7 after passing through a valve b5, the cooler 7 is used for cooling distillate, the outlet of the cooler 7 is divided into two paths, one path passes through a valve e10 and then is communicated with the atmosphere, and the other path passes through a valve d8 and then is connected with a storage tank 11;
the top of the dry distillation tank 1 is provided with a steam inlet 101 near one side of the tank cover, the top of the dry distillation tank 1 is provided with an exhaust port 103 near one side of the fan assembly 108, the exhaust port 103 is connected with the inlet of the condenser 2 after passing through a pressure release valve 105, the outlet of the condenser 2 is divided into two paths, one path is communicated with the atmosphere after passing through a valve c6, and the other path is connected with the inlet of the cooler 7 after passing through a valve a3 and a pipeline filter 4.
In this embodiment, the outside that is located the fan blade in retort 1 is equipped with kuppe 109, and kuppe 109 is the horn-shaped that the external diameter reduces gradually along the air current direction, can play the effect of flow direction through setting up kuppe 109, and when the fan blade rotated, the air current passed through kuppe 109, can make the air current concentrate rapidly, plays the effect of reinforcing wind-force, and the air current of being convenient for gets into in the carrier 114, carries out the circulation and the diffusion of hot air flow from inside outwards, makes the bamboo in the carrier 114 be heated more evenly.
In this embodiment, the electric heating jacket includes a heating pipe 102 surrounding the retort 1 and a heat insulation layer 111 covering the outside of the heating pipe 102, where the heat insulation layer 111 can perform a heat insulation function to reduce heat loss.
In this embodiment, in order to facilitate observation of the internal state of the retort, a sight glass 115 is provided on the lid.
In this embodiment, the exhaust port 103 is provided with a safety valve 106 and a pressure transmitter 104, the retort 1 is provided with a temperature transmitter 107, the pressure transmitter 104 is used for monitoring the pressure in the retort, the temperature transmitter 107 is used for monitoring the temperature in the retort, and the pressure transmitter 104 and the temperature transmitter 107 are respectively connected with the control cabinet 9 through wires.
Example 2, fresh bamboo juice dry distillation, specifically comprises the following steps:
(1) Breaking bamboo into suitable size and loading in the carrier 114, opening the cover to push the carrier into the retort 1 along the track 113, and closing the cover;
(2) Preheating, namely keeping the valve b5 and the valve e10 open, introducing steam from the steam inlet 101, keeping other valves closed, when steam exists at the outlet of the valve e10, closing the valve b5 and the valve e10, continuously introducing steam into the carbonization tank, keeping the internal pressure at 0.05-0.2 MPa, keeping for 10-30 min, closing the steam after the time, opening the valve b5 and the valve e10, and closing the valve b5 and the valve e10 after the liquid water in the tank is exhausted; when preheating starts, the valve b5 and the valve e10 are kept open, so that when steam is introduced into the tank, an outlet for exhausting internal air is reserved for the tank body, when the steam is generated at the opening of the valve e10, the air in the tank is considered to be exhausted, at the moment, the valve b5 and the valve e10 are closed, and the steam is continuously introduced to heat the bamboo, and as the specific heat of the air is far lower than that of the steam, the heating efficiency of the steam can be greatly improved by exhausting the air, so that the bamboo is heated in a short time, and the production efficiency is improved;
(3) Dry distillation, namely, opening the electric heating pipe 102, the fan assembly 108, the valve a3 and the valve d8, keeping the internal temperature at 160-180 ℃, setting the pressure at 0.5-0.7 MPa, and keeping the internal temperature for 0.5-3 h;
in the holding process, when the steam pressure exceeds the set pressure, the pressure release valve 105 is automatically opened to release pressure, the steam carrying the effective components enters the cooler 7 after passing through the filter 4 and enters the storage tank 11 after being cooled by the cooler 7, and the design can prevent the effective components from being lost, so that the extraction rate of the effective components is improved;
closing the valve a3 after the holding time is up, and opening the pressure release valve 105 and the valve c6 to release the pressure in the tank to the atmospheric pressure;
valve b5 is opened and the distillate is cooled by cooler 7 and then enters storage tank 11.
